oracle恢復被刪除的視圖,如何在Oracle中恢復被刪除的視圖
瀏覽量: 233 次 發布日期:2024-02-24 12:21:14
如何在Oracle中恢復被刪除的視圖

在Oracle數據庫中,視圖是一個虛擬的表,它是由一個或多個表的列組成的。如果不小心刪除了一個視圖,可以通過以下步驟來恢復被刪除的視圖。
查看回收站中的對象

首先,可以查看回收站中是否有被刪除的視圖??梢允褂靡韵耂QL語句來查看回收站中的對象:。
SELECT objec_ame, origial_ame, ype FROM recyclebi;。
恢復被刪除的視圖

如果在回收站中找到了被刪除的視圖,可以使用以下命令將其恢復:。
FLASHBACK TABLE "視圖名稱" TO BEFORE DROP;。
創建備份并恢復

如果視圖已經被刪除且不在回收站中,可以通過創建一個備份來恢復被刪除的視圖??梢允褂靡韵旅顏韯摻ㄒ粋€備份:。
CREATE TABLE "備份表名" AS SELECT FROM "原視圖名";。
然后可以使用備份表來恢復被刪除的視圖。
在Oracle數據庫中,如果不小心刪除了一個視圖,可以通過查看回收站中的對象,恢復被刪除的視圖或者創建備份來恢復被刪除的視圖。請謹慎操作,以免丟失重要數據。